I used to drive a 1979 Jeep CJ5 and man, I did love that car! It came with the works, a 232 inline 6, a dana 60 axle, and an AMC 40 rear axle.
I originally received the car in an off tint black color, but I painted it myself in a very nice deep forest green color. I replaced the roll bar because it was getting a tad bit old and it looked rather unsafe. It was replaced with 5 point harness attachment bar. Also, the top was a bit tattered so I replaced it with a Bestop Black tiger top! After I was done with it, it looked brand spankin' new.
The best thing about this car was that it could take quite a lot of shock absorption and I loved to do off roading. Because of the abuse it took, it became unreliable and I sold it off approximately 5 years ago.
I received this car as a gift and man do I miss it!
